The final report of that committee, issued in 1973, recommended the establishment of budget committees in the house and senate. At the same time, congress disagreed with the executive branch’s use of its impoundment authority, in which it withheld previously enacted spending.
The first senate committee was established april 7, 1789, to draw up senate rules of procedure. In those early days, the senate operated with temporary select committees, which were responsive to the entire senate, with the full senate selecting their jurisdiction and membership.

History: during the early congresses, select committees, each established to perform a specific function and expiring upon completion of that task, performed the majority of the committee work for the senate. In the modern senate, standing committees account for most committee activity. They are appointed to investigate and report on specific issues.

Tasks in the senate are divided among sixteen standing committees, four select committees, four joint committees, and occasionally temporary committees. Senate rules establish the policy jurisdictions of each committee; for example, the committee on foreign relations deals with all matters relating to foreign policy.
Standing committees in the senate have their jurisdiction set by three primary sources: senate rules, ad hoc senate resolutions, and senate resolutions related to committee funding. Twice a year the president provides a report to the senate on the status of government responses to senate and joint committee reports. Government responses to committee reports are required within three months of a report being tabled. This practice has arisen from a senate resolution of 14 march 1973.
